Simplified Explanation

The patent application describes a display device with a substrate that includes a display area and a non-display area with a pad area adjacent to one side of the display area. The device also includes a light emitting element, a pad portion with output pads, a driving chip, and a control signal line.

  • The driving chip has a base portion facing the substrate, dummy bump areas, an output bump area, and a data output area.
  • Dummy bumps are attached to the base portion and overlap the dummy bump areas and the output bump area.
  • Output bumps are attached to the base portion, overlap the output bump area, and are connected in parallel through transistors.
  • Detection bumps are attached to the base portion, electrically connected to the output bumps, and overlap the output bump area.
  • The control signal line is connected through the transistors to the output bumps.

Original Abstract Submitted

A display device includes: a substrate including a display area and a non-display area positioned around the display area and including a pad area adjacent to one side of the display area, a light emitting element disposed in the display area on the substrate, a pad portion disposed in the pad area on the substrate and including a plurality of output pads, a driving chip, and a control signal line. The driving chip includes a base portion facing the substrate, overlapping the pad area, and including dummy bump areas, an output bump area positioned between the dummy bump areas, and a data output area positioned between the dummy bump areas, a plurality of dummy bumps attached to a lower surface of the base portion and overlapping the dummy bump areas and the output bump area, respectively, a plurality of output bumps attached to the lower surface of the base portion, overlapping the output bump area, and connected in parallel to each other through transistors, and a plurality of detection bumps attached to the lower surface of the base portion, each of the detection bumps is electrically connected to the output bumps and overlapping the output bump area. The control signal line electrically connected through the transistors to the output bumps.
